Obviously no one has finished a Model X lease yet, but I am wondering does Tesla look at lease return vehicle (Model S) under a microscope for tiny scratches? Are they flexible on their leasing terms if I am going to lease another Tesla while waiting for their new Tesla (Model X or 3) unpredictable delivery date?
 
Tesla is using US bank for their leases. My prior car lease was with US Bank and the turn in was no big deal.They send a person over to look at the car before you turn it in. They found a small dent that I couldn't even see but it was considered normal wear and tear.
